Score 93/100 · David Schildknecht, Wine Advocate, Feb 2006

Haag’s 2004 Lieser Niederberg Helden Riesling Spatlese A.P. #6 was offered at auction. This Spatlese is opulent and creamy – almost custardy - on the palate, enveloping in its richness and featuring white peach preserve, marzipan, and toasted walnut. Yet it does not lack for efficacious acidity. Less juiciness or minerality is exhibited than in the “regular” Niederberg Helden Spatlese, but significantly more richness and opulence, while exhibiting no less elegance or refinement. This gorgeous wine, Haag explains, resulted from highly selective picking of one prime parcel, resulting in a small crop of tiny, scarcely botrytized berries. Score 17/20 · Drink 2008-2014, Jancis Robinson MW, Jul 2005

Slight cellar stink on the nose still. Lively, quite assured. A little hard on the finish. Tingly, should develop well. Quite delicate – leafy. (JR)
